In the attached package.  On page 9 of the document.  If you copy one of the text boxes from the upper right hand corner; paste that text box; and then try to type anything into that text box Publisher will immediately force close. 

Other information:

  • This first happened on my Win10 machine.  Running the latest stable build of Publisher 1.9.2 I believe.
  • Since it seemed odd, I opened the file on my Macbook.  I am running Monterery beta on my Macbook, but it shows the exact same phenomena.  Although on MacOS the whole application flickers red for a split second before immediately closing, whereas it just closed on Win10 but that seems irrelevant.
  • I also downloaded the latest 1.10.0.115 Mac beta to try it there as well.  Same thing happened.  

 

So I think I may have stumbled across a perfect storm of attributes to cause a problem.  Another oddity is that somehow a table on page 8 ended up skewed and I have no idea how that happened.  I've never tried to skew something like that before, just opened the file and boom skewed.

Hi @Chiyonosake013,

I logged the crash with our developers.

As for the skew, if you hover your cursor just below the middle control point on the bottom edge, you will see it turns into this image.png. If you drag left/right, it will skew the object.
